About this role:
Join our highly professional, committed and student-focused Musical Theatre Team. We are looking for a dynamic and inspiring Associate Lecturer to support Musical Theatre rehearsal, performance and learning activities through musical coaching, ensemble and principal development, piano‑led rehearsal accompaniment and performance preparation. The post holder will develop students' musical and performance skills within rehearsal, teaching and production settings, contribute to the assessment of practical work, and support teaching and learning activities across Musical Theatre programmes as required.
About you:
The appointed postholder will have an in‑depth knowledge of Musical Theatre repertoire, vocal coaching, musicianship and performance preparation. You must have excellent piano accompaniment and sight‑reading skills with the ability to support rehearsals, coach performers and work effectively from vocal scores. Your teaching will be informed by a combination of practical/professional experience and/or experience of teaching in higher education, conservatoire or vocational setting and the use of technologies to enhance the learning, assessment of and feedback to our students.
